I found out a couple of days ago that they’ve got Mickey’s Halloween Treat going again.  It’s a fun little thing, Brian and I went in the past, then quit going because of time restraints,  then they quit having it.

Well, I guess last year, they tried it again at Disney’s California Adventure.  From what I read, it wasn’t a big thing, more of a testing the waters.  Well, they’re having it again this year and one of the nights we’ll be up there for my birthday.  Brian and I talked about it last night and thought it might be kind of fun to go.  But it costs extra to get in.  What they do is shut down the park, get everybody to leave, do the decorations, then let people who bought tickets in for the night. And it’s the only time that adults can wear costumes to a Disneyland park.  (You can’t leave and go over to Disneyland in costume.)

So, because we thought it would be a different experience for us all, Brian said we could spring for everyone’s tickets.  See, right now, they’re only $19.00 for passholders, when purchased in advance.  And there are a limited number of tickets available, which is nice.
